September 11 Attacks

The September 11 attacks refer to terrorist attacks made against the US on September 11, 2001. Four commercial jets were hijacked, crashing them against the Twin Towers of the World Trade Center and The Pentagon. The fourth crashed in Pennsylvania.

Why did the second wtc tower collapse before the first tower?

User Avatar

Asked by Wiki User

While there is a wide range of possible explanations for the collapse of the South Tower (2 WTC) before the North (1 WTC), it is believed that the lower impact of the plane on the tower (a full 15 stories under the same point on 1 WTC) and the passing of shrapnel and parts of the plane through three of four floor beams weakened the structure at an accelerated rate and brought 2 WTC down before its counterpart.
